This wing of the Fortress houses my Project Enterprise: Cyborg Chronicles, a science fiction romance series filled with high tech soldiers, complicated loyalties, dangerous missions, and the occasional explosion.

How the Cyborg Wing Began

Many stories start with a simple idea.

This series began with a question.

What happens when the people we build to protect us begin asking their own questions?

That curiosity grew into Project Enterprise: Cyborg Chronicles, a science fiction romance series that now includes multiple missions, an origin story, and a few side adventures scattered throughout the Fortress.

Each story explores a different cyborg. Who they were before the technology changed them. What they remember. And what happens when loyalty, identity, and survival collide.

Because when you combine human minds, advanced technology, and a galaxy full of trouble, things rarely go according to plan.

Containment Pod One, Cyborg’s Revenge

Every containment unit needs a beginning.

Cyborg’s Revenge is where the questions start.

Here we meet the first of the Project Enterprise cyborgs. They were created for a purpose. Designed to follow orders. Built to protect humanity.

But the moment a soldier begins asking who they are, the lines between programming and free will start to blur.

And once that happens, containment becomes more of a suggestion.

Containment Pod Two, Cosmic Boom

If the first story cracks the door open, the next mission blows it wide enough to let a few explosions through.

Cosmic Boom expands the Project Enterprise universe as the cyborgs begin discovering that the galaxy is far more complicated and dangerous than their creators expected.

The stakes grow larger. The missions become more unpredictable. And the truth about the cyborg program starts to emerge.

Additional Classified Files

Tucked into the archives of this wing are two additional classified reports.

Operation Ark, a side mission connected to the Project Enterprise universe.

Lost Valyr, an origin story that explores where everything truly began.
